Case Study

CRM Incrementality & Customer
Impact Measurement​

Statistically Significant Revenue and Engagement Lift Through Holdout Testing

Our client is a global entertainment publisher seeking to quantify the true business value of its CRM lifecycle campaigns.

Project Overview

Separating Campaign Impact from Natural Behavior

The client needed to understand how much of its CRM-driven revenue and engagement was truly incremental, rather than behavior customers would have shown anyway.

  • Measurement Ambiguity
    Without a rigorous framework, it was impossible to isolate campaign-driven engagement and purchases from natural customer behavior.
  • Multi-KPI Complexity
    Performance needed to be evaluated simultaneously across revenue, conversion, engagement, and lifecycle metrics.
  • Attribution Uncertainty
    Existing reporting couldn't confirm whether observed lift was statistically significant or simply noise.

Execution

Building a Holdout-Based Incrementality Framework

We designed a controlled measurement approach that could isolate the CRM campaign's true effect from baseline behavior.

  • Treated vs. Holdout Design
    Built an incrementality framework comparing a treated audience against a matched holdout group.
  • Eligibility & Consent Validation
    Verified audience eligibility and CRM opt-in status to ensure clean, compliant test groups.
  • Attribution Windows
    Measured performance across both 3-day and 7-day attribution windows to capture short- and mid-term effects.
  • Statistical Rigor
    Analyzed incremental lift and statistical significance across revenue, transactor, engagement, and lifecycle KPIs.

Results

A Validated, Scalable Growth Channel

The analysis confirmed CRM as a genuine growth driver and gave the client a defensible, data-backed view of campaign performance.

  • Revenue Impact
    Delivered statistically significant uplift in Full Game Revenue and Full Game Transactors of +5–7%.
  • Engagement Gains
    Increased Add-On Revenue by +3–5% while driving measurable improvements in Gameplay and Wishlisting engagement.
  • Strategic Confidence
    Validated CRM as an effective growth channel and provided actionable insight to optimize future targeting, investment, and campaign strategy.

With incrementality built into the measurement approach, the client can now scale CRM investment based on proven, not assumed, impact.
